Official statutory text
All municipal taxes and all special assessments in cities of the metropolitan class shall be paid in cash. The city treasurer may sue for the recovery of any tax, in the name of city treasurer, or in the name of the city, and shall have all the rights of a creditor in such suits and in the enforcement of a judgment or decree.
Laws 1921, c. 116, art. IV, § 48, p. 492;
C.S.1922, § 3674;
C.S.1929, § 14-551;
R.S.1943, § 14-559;
Laws 2022, LB800, § 205.
